UK's Atkins Wins Design Deal for Nairobi Railway City Project
24 January 2022
UK engineering, design and project management company Atkins has been commissioned by Kenya to design the Rail Transit System (RTS) for the proposed Nairobi Railway City in a deal that seeks to push forward the much-delayed mega project.
According to a statement from the British High Commission in Nairobi, Atkins has been tasked with designing Nairobi’s new Central Train Station and associated public grounds, which will provide the masterplan for the Nairobi Railway City.
The RTS contract is the first major local deal for Atkins, which acquired Kenyan engineering company Howard Humphreys East Africa in March 2016 in a strategy aimed at making Nairobi its African hub for property, energy and infrastructure deals.
